Even though the use of reclosable food packaging continues to grow, some companies have not seriously considered making the change from a traditionally sealed package due to the perceived high cost. In the past, adding a reclosable feature to a packaging line required a significant capital expenditure, an investment some deemed too risky. Now, a new option is available for these companies—pre-applied zipper film—which is used on the same packaging equipment as other flexible roll stock.
“Beginning to package using pre-applied zipper film requires only a few adjustments to existing equipment, and you’re ready to run,” says Dan Donahue, president of Donahue-Corry Associates, Inc., a Massachusetts-based company that specializes in flexible packaging.
